STEPHANIE L. SHULTZ, 64 ROCKFORD - Stephanie L. Shultz, 64, of Rockford died suddenly Saturday, Jan. 31, 2009, in her home. Born Oct. 27, 1944, to Robert and Mary Crowell. For more than 20 years, she worked as executive assistant to the bank president at First of America Bank, now National City Bank. She worked for five years with the Rockford Park District Foundation and was currently employed at Crossroads Auto Sales in Roscoe. She was an election judge and longtime member of Central Christian Church. Stephanie enjoyed sewing, crocheting and was an avid reader of murder mysteries.
